Description

本発明は、例えば橋梁の新設、補修、床版取替等の作業現場に設置される吊足場に用いる足場用防護パネル及びこれを用いた足場に関するものである。 TECHNICAL FIELD The present invention relates to a protective panel for scaffolding and a scaffold using the same, which is used for suspended scaffolding installed at work sites such as construction of new bridges, repair, and replacement of floor slabs.

従来、一般道や高速道路等の橋梁において鋼桁の架設、床版の施工に際しては、鋼桁直下に作業足場を設置して建設工事を行う。また、既設の鋼橋で鋼桁が劣化損傷した場合においても、鋼桁直下に作業足場を設置して損傷箇所の補修・補強・加工を行う。また、床版が老朽化した場合は、既設床版を主桁上から撤去して新たな床版を架設する床版取替施工が行われるが、その際においても、橋梁本体には同様な作業用の足場が設置される。これらの場合、施工箇所の下方及び下方近傍には供用中の車道等がある場合が多く、地上から足場を組み上げることができない。そこで、このような橋梁においては、橋桁等から吊り下げられる吊足場が用いられる(例えば、特許文献1参照。)。 Conventionally, when erecting steel girders and constructing floor slabs on bridges such as general roads and highways, construction work is carried out by setting up work scaffolds directly under the steel girders. In addition, even if the steel girders of an existing steel bridge are deteriorated and damaged, work scaffolding will be installed directly under the steel girders to repair, reinforce, and process the damaged parts. In addition, when the floor slabs have deteriorated, the existing floor slabs are removed from the main girder and new floor slabs are erected to replace the existing floor slabs. Work scaffolding will be installed. In these cases, there are often roads in service below and in the vicinity of the construction site, and scaffolding cannot be erected from the ground. Therefore, in such bridges, suspended scaffolds that are suspended from bridge girders or the like are used (see, for example, Patent Document 1).

従来の吊足場は、橋軸方向に延びる多数のパイプ(おやご)と橋軸直角方向に延びる多数のパイプ(ころばし)とを連結金具(クランプ)で連結してなる床面部と、橋軸方向に延びる多数のパイプ(中さん)と橋軸直角方向に延びる多数のパイプ(建地)とを連結金具(クランプ)で連結してなる側面部(朝顔)と備え、これらを多数の吊チェーンによって橋梁本体から吊り下げることによって設置される。 Conventional suspended scaffolding consists of a floor section that connects multiple pipes (Oyago) extending in the direction of the bridge axis and multiple pipes (rollers) extending in the direction perpendicular to the bridge axis with connecting fittings (clamps), and Equipped with a side part (morning glory) formed by connecting a large number of pipes (nakasan) extending to the bridge axis and a large number of pipes (construction site) extending in the direction perpendicular to the bridge axis with connecting fittings (clamps), and these are attached by a large number of hanging chains. It is installed by hanging from the bridge body.

実用新案登録第3120301号公報Utility Model Registration No. 3120301

ところで、前記吊足場は、風荷重を設計条件として組立形状等の仕様が決められるが、側面部は風荷重が大きくなりやすい部分であるとともに、防護ネットまたは防護パネルで覆われていることにより風圧が大きくなり、台風や暴風時など、強風による過大な風荷重に対する耐久性が十分でないという問題点がある。また、側面部のパイプに外径サイズの大きいパイプを用いれば、パイプの曲げ強度が高くなり風圧に対する耐久性を向上させることができるが、外径が大きくなる分だけパイプの重量が大きくなり、足場の組立及び解体時の作業者の負担が増大するという問題がある。 By the way, specifications such as assembly shape are determined with the wind load as a design condition for the suspended scaffolding. becomes large, and there is a problem that durability against excessive wind loads caused by strong winds such as typhoons and storms is not sufficient. Also, if a pipe with a large outer diameter is used for the side pipe, the bending strength of the pipe increases and the durability against wind pressure can be improved. There is a problem that the burden on the worker increases when assembling and dismantling the scaffolding.

本発明は前記問題点に鑑みてなされたものであり、その目的とするところは、側面部への強風の影響を少なくすることのできる足場用防護パネル及びこれを用いた足場を提供することにある。 The present invention has been made in view of the above-mentioned problems, and its object is to provide a protective panel for scaffolding and a scaffold using the same that can reduce the influence of strong wind on the side part. be.

本発明は前記目的を達成するために、複数のパイプを連結してなる側面部を備えた足場に設けられ、足場の側面部を覆う足場用防護パネルにおいて、前記側面部に取り付けられるパネル本体と、パネル本体の少なくとも一部を開閉する複数の開閉部材とを備え、各開閉部材を互いに折り畳み可能に連結するとともに、パネル本体に幅方向に移動可能に取り付け、開閉部材を折り畳むことによって側面部を覆う部分を開放するように構成している。 In order to achieve the above object, the present invention provides a scaffold protection panel provided on a scaffolding having a side portion formed by connecting a plurality of pipes and covering the side portion of the scaffolding, comprising: a panel body attached to the side portion; and a plurality of opening and closing members for opening and closing at least a part of the panel body, the opening and closing members being connected to each other in a foldable manner, and attached to the panel body so as to be movable in the width direction, and the side portions can be opened by folding the opening and closing members . It is configured to open the covered part .

また、本発明は前記目的を達成するために、複数のパイプを連結してなる側面部を備えた足場に設けられ、足場の側面部を覆う足場用防護パネルにおいて、互いに厚さ方向に重ね合わされるように前記側面部に着脱自在に取り付けられ、多数の開口部を有する複数のパネル本体を備え、一方のパネル本体と他方のパネル本体にそれぞれ第1の取付孔を設けるとともに、他方のパネル本体に第1の取付孔と位置がずれた第2の取付孔を設け、前記側面部に設けられた取付部材を各パネル本体の第1の取付孔に挿通することにより各パネル本体の開口部が互いに連通し、他方のパネル本体の位置をずらして取付部材を一方のパネル本体の第1の取付孔と他方のパネル本体の第2の取付孔に挿通することにより各パネル本体の開口部が各パネル本体の非開口部によって覆われるように構成している。 Further, in order to achieve the above object, the present invention provides a scaffold protective panel that is provided on a scaffold having a side portion formed by connecting a plurality of pipes and covers the side portion of the scaffold. A plurality of panel bodies having a large number of openings are detachably attached to the side surface portion as described above, and a first mounting hole is provided in one panel body and the other panel body, and the other panel body The opening of each panel body is formed by inserting the mounting member provided on the side surface into the first mounting hole of each panel body. By inserting the mounting members into the first mounting hole of one panel body and the second mounting hole of the other panel body, the openings of the respective panel bodies communicate with each other and the position of the other panel body is shifted. It is configured to be covered by the non-opening portion of the panel body .

本発明では、防護パネルの開閉部材を折り畳んで開放することにより、開閉部材によって開放された防護パネルの開口部を風が通過することから、側面部の防護パネルに生ずる風荷重が低減される。また、本発明の他の構成では、互いに重ね合わされる各パネル本体の位置をずらして各パネル本体の開口部を連通させることにより、防護パネルの開口部が開放される。 In the present invention, by folding and opening the opening/closing member of the protection panel, the wind passes through the opening of the protection panel opened by the opening/closing member, thereby reducing the wind load on the side protection panel. In another configuration of the present invention, the opening of the protective panel is opened by shifting the positions of the panel bodies that are superimposed on each other and communicating the openings of the panel bodies.

本発明によれば、防護パネルの開口部を開放することにより、側面部の防護パネルに生ずる風荷重を低減することができるので、側面部への強風の影響を少なくすることができる。 According to the present invention, by opening the opening of the protection panel, the wind load generated on the side protection panel can be reduced, so the influence of the strong wind on the side can be reduced.

図1乃至図9は本発明の第1の実施形態を示すもので、例えば橋梁の新設、補修、床版取替等の作業現場に用いられ、橋梁本体から吊り下げて設置される吊足場を示すものである。 FIGS. 1 to 9 show a first embodiment of the present invention, which is used at work sites such as new construction of a bridge, repair, replacement of floor slabs, etc., and is a suspended scaffold that is suspended from a bridge body. is shown.

同図に示す橋梁は、互いに幅方向に間隔をおいて配置された複数の主桁1が橋脚2によって支持され、各主桁1上には床版3が設置されている。また、各主桁1の下方には、主桁1から吊り下げられる吊足場10が設置されている。 In the bridge shown in the figure, a plurality of main girders 1 arranged at intervals in the width direction are supported by bridge piers 2 , and a floor slab 3 is installed on each main girder 1 . Further, below each main girder 1, a suspended scaffold 10 that is hung from the main girder 1 is installed.

この吊足場10は、橋梁本体の下方に配置される床面部11と、床面部11の橋軸直角方向両端から斜め上方に外側に向かって延びる側面部12(朝顔)とからなる。床面部11及び側面部12は、多数の吊チェーン13によって橋梁本体側から吊り下げられるとともに、床面部11の下面側は防護ネット14によって覆われている。また、床面部11には足場板15が載置されている。尚、図示していないが、特に下方の車道等への防護を目的として、吊足場内側の床面部11には木製の板(ベニヤ板)等を貼り渡した防護工も設置される場合が多い。また、側面部12は複数の防護パネル16によって覆われている。 The suspended scaffolding 10 consists of a floor portion 11 arranged below the bridge body and side portions 12 (morning glory) extending obliquely upward and outward from both ends of the floor portion 11 in the direction perpendicular to the bridge axis. The floor part 11 and the side parts 12 are suspended from the bridge body side by a large number of suspension chains 13 , and the lower surface side of the floor part 11 is covered with a protective net 14 . A scaffolding board 15 is placed on the floor portion 11 . In addition, although not shown, in many cases, a protective work with a wooden board (plywood) or the like pasted on the floor 11 inside the suspended scaffold is also installed for the purpose of protecting the roadway below. Also, the side portion 12 is covered with a plurality of protection panels 16 .

床面部11は、橋軸方向に延びる複数の第1のパイプ11a(おやご)と、橋軸直角方向に延びる複数の第2のパイプ11b(ころばし)とを図示しない連結金具によって連結することにより形成されている。 The floor portion 11 is formed by connecting a plurality of first pipes 11a (tops) extending in the direction of the bridge axis and a plurality of second pipes 11b (rollers) extending in the direction perpendicular to the bridge axis using connecting fittings (not shown). formed.

側面部12は、橋軸方向に延びる複数の第3のパイプ12a(中さん)と、第3のパイプ12aと直交する方向に沿って斜め上方に延びる複数の第4のパイプ12b(建地)とを図示しない連結金具によって連結することにより形成されている。また、側面部12は斜めに延びる複数の第5のパイプ12c(やらず)によって床面部11に連結されている。 The side portion 12 includes a plurality of third pipes 12a (center) extending in the direction of the bridge axis, and a plurality of fourth pipes 12b (building site) extending obliquely upward along a direction orthogonal to the third pipes 12a. are connected by a connecting fitting (not shown). The side surface portion 12 is connected to the floor surface portion 11 by a plurality of obliquely extending fifth pipes 12c.

防護パネル16は、四角形の枠状のパネル本体16aと、パネル本体16aに取り付けられた一対の開閉部材16bとからなり、各開閉部材16bによって側面部12を覆う部分を開閉するようになっている。 The protective panel 16 is composed of a rectangular frame-shaped panel main body 16a and a pair of opening/closing members 16b attached to the panel main body 16a. .

パネル本体16aは、例えば断面コ字状の鋼材等からなり、縦方向の寸法が側面部12の各第3のパイプ12aの間隔と同等になるように形成され、横方向の寸法が側面部12の第4のパイプ12bの間隔と同等になるように形成されている。 The panel main body 16a is made of, for example, a steel material having a U-shaped cross section, and is formed so that the vertical dimension is equal to the interval between the third pipes 12a of the side portion 12, and the horizontal dimension is the same as that of the side portion 12. is formed so as to be equal to the interval of the fourth pipe 12b.

各開閉部材16bは、例えばパンチングメタル等の板材からなり、パネル本体16aの内側に横並びで配置されている。各開閉部材16bは互いにヒンジ16cを介して幅方向一端同士を回動自在に連結され、各開閉部材16bの幅方向他端はそれぞれ支軸16dを介してパネル本体16aの上側と下側に幅方向に摺動自在に嵌合している。これにより、各開閉部材16bを閉鎖状態からそれぞれヒンジ16cを中心に回動させながら幅方向中央側に移動すると、各開閉部材16bが幅方向中央側に折り畳まれ、パネル本体16aの内側の開口部が開放されるようになっている。 Each opening/closing member 16b is made of a plate material such as punching metal, and is arranged side by side inside the panel body 16a. The opening and closing members 16b are rotatably connected at one end in the width direction to each other via a hinge 16c, and the other ends in the width direction of each opening and closing member 16b are arranged at the upper and lower sides of the panel main body 16a via a support shaft 16d. are fitted so as to be slidable in any direction. As a result, when each opening/closing member 16b is moved from the closed state to the center in the width direction while rotating about the hinge 16c, each opening/closing member 16b is folded toward the center in the width direction, and the opening inside the panel main body 16a. is open to the public.

前記吊足場10においては、防護パネル16のパネル本体16aを側面部12の第3のパイプ12a及び第4のパイプ12bに固定することにより、防護パネル16が側面部12に取り付けられる。その際、複数の防護パネル16を縦方向及び横方向に並べて取り付けることにより、側面部12の全体が防護パネル16で覆われる。 In the suspended scaffold 10 , the protection panel 16 is attached to the side portion 12 by fixing the panel body 16 a of the protection panel 16 to the third pipe 12 a and the fourth pipe 12 b of the side portion 12 . In that case, the whole side part 12 is covered with the protection panel 16 by arranging and attaching the several protection panel 16 to a vertical direction and a horizontal direction.

ここで、強風時または強風の発生が予測されるときは、図6に示すように各防護パネル16の各開閉部材16bを折り畳んで防護パネル16を開放する。これにより、各開閉部材16bによって開放された防護パネル16の開口部を風が通過することから、防護パネル16に生ずる風荷重が低減される。 Here, when the wind is strong or the occurrence of strong wind is predicted, the opening/closing members 16b of the protection panels 16 are folded to open the protection panels 16 as shown in FIG. As a result, the wind passes through the openings of the protection panel 16 opened by the opening/closing members 16b, so that the wind load on the protection panel 16 is reduced.

このように、本実施形態によれば、吊足場10の側面部12を覆う防護パネル16を開閉可能に形成したので、防護パネル16を開放することにより、側面部12の防護パネル16に生ずる風荷重を低減することができ、側面部12への強風の影響を少なくすることができる。 As described above, according to the present embodiment, the protective panel 16 covering the side portion 12 of the suspended scaffolding 10 is formed to be openable and closable. The load can be reduced, and the influence of strong wind on the side portion 12 can be reduced.

また、防護パネル16は、側面部12に取り付けられるパネル本体16aと、パネル本体16aに設けられた開閉部材16bとからなるので、側面部12の大きさに応じた枚数の防護パネル16を並べて設置することにより、吊足場設置現場において側面部12を防護パネル16で覆う作業を極めて容易に行うことができる。 In addition, since the protection panel 16 is composed of a panel body 16a attached to the side portion 12 and an opening/closing member 16b provided on the panel body 16a, the number of protection panels 16 corresponding to the size of the side portion 12 is arranged side by side. By doing so, the work of covering the side portion 12 with the protective panel 16 can be performed very easily at the site of installation of the suspended scaffold.

更に、防護パネル16を開閉する開閉部材16bを折り畳むことによって側面部12を覆う部分を開放するようにしたので、防護パネル16の開閉作業を容易に行うことができ、強風時における開閉部材16bの開放を迅速に行うことができる。 Furthermore, since the opening and closing member 16b for opening and closing the protection panel 16 is folded to open the portion covering the side surface 12, the opening and closing operation of the protection panel 16 can be easily performed, and the opening and closing member 16b can be easily opened and closed during strong winds. Opening can be done quickly.

尚、前記実施形態では、防護パネル16のパネル本体16aに開閉部材16bを2枚ずつ取り付けるようにしたものを示したが、図7乃至図9に示す変形例のように、前記実施形態よりも横長のパネル本体16eに開閉部材16bを4枚ずつ取り付けるようにしてもよい。この場合、図8に示すように各開閉部材16bをパネル本体16eの幅方向中央側に移動して防護パネル16を開放するようにしてもよいし、図9に示すように各開閉部材16bをパネル本体16eの幅方向一端側及び他端側の何れか一方に移動して防護パネル16を開放するようにしてもよい。 In the above-described embodiment, two opening/closing members 16b are attached to the panel body 16a of the protection panel 16. However, as in the modified examples shown in FIGS. Four opening/closing members 16b may be attached to each horizontally long panel body 16e. In this case, as shown in FIG. 8, each opening/closing member 16b may be moved toward the center of the panel body 16e in the width direction to open the protection panel 16, or as shown in FIG. The protective panel 16 may be opened by moving to either one of the widthwise one end and the other end of the panel main body 16e.

また、前記変形例では、枠状のパネル本体16eに各開閉部材16bを取り付けるようにしたものを示したが、互いに上下方向に間隔をおいて配置された複数のレール状の部材に各開閉部材16bを取り付けるようにしてもよい。 In addition, in the modified example, each opening/closing member 16b is attached to the frame-shaped panel main body 16e, but each opening/closing member is attached to a plurality of rail-shaped members arranged at intervals in the vertical direction. 16b may be attached.

図19乃至図28は本発明の第の実施形態を示すもので、第1の実施形態と同等の構成部分には同一の符号を付して示す。 19 to 28 show a second embodiment of the present invention, and the same reference numerals are given to the same components as in the first embodiment.

本実施形態の防護パネル19は、複数のパネル本体19aを備え、各パネル本体19aは側面部12に着脱自在に取り付けられている。 The protective panel 19 of this embodiment includes a plurality of panel bodies 19a, each panel body 19a being detachably attached to the side surface portion 12. As shown in FIG.

パネル本体19aは、多数の丸孔状の開口部19bを有する金属板からなり、例えばパンチングメタルによって形成されている。各開口部19bは縦横に複数ずつ等間隔で千鳥状に配置され、パネル本体19aのほぼ全体に亘って設けられている。各パネル本体19aは互いに同一形状(外形寸法及び開口部19bの数と配置が同一)に形成されるとともに、二枚重ねにして使用され、互いに外周が一致するように重ねると、図21に示すように各開口部19aが互いに連通するようになっている。各開口部19aはパネル本体19aの互いに幅方向に等しい距離L1 をおいて設けられ、幅方向に距離L1 の1/2の距離L2 だけずらすと、図22に示すように各パネル本体19aの各開口部19bが他方のパネル本体19aの非開口部(孔のない部分)によって覆われるようになっている。 The panel main body 19a is made of a metal plate having a large number of circular openings 19b, and is made of punching metal, for example. A plurality of openings 19b are arranged in a zigzag manner at equal intervals in the vertical and horizontal directions, and are provided over substantially the entire panel body 19a. Each panel body 19a is formed to have the same shape (same outer dimensions and the same number and arrangement of openings 19b), and is used in a double layered manner. Each opening 19a communicates with each other. The openings 19a are provided at equal distances L1 in the width direction of the panel body 19a. The opening 19b is covered with a non-opening portion (a portion without a hole) of the other panel body 19a.

また、各パネル本体19aには、パネル本体19aを側面部12に取り付けるための第1の取付孔19c及び第2の取付孔19dが上端側の幅方向両側及び下端側の幅方向両側にそれぞれ設けられており、第1の取付孔19cは所定の開口部19bからなる。第2の取付孔19dは第1の取付孔19cと同等の大きさに形成され、第1の取付孔19cの一側方(図中左側)に開口部19bとは別に設けられている。この場合、第2の取付孔19dは互いに上下方向に隣接する開口部19bの間に位置するように設けられ、第1の取付孔19cとの間に上記距離L2 をおいて配置されている。 In each panel body 19a, a first mounting hole 19c and a second mounting hole 19d for mounting the panel body 19a to the side surface portion 12 are provided on both sides of the upper end in the width direction and on both sides of the lower end in the width direction. The first mounting hole 19c consists of a predetermined opening 19b. The second mounting hole 19d is formed to have the same size as the first mounting hole 19c, and is provided on one side (left side in the figure) of the first mounting hole 19c separately from the opening 19b. In this case, the second mounting holes 19d are provided so as to be positioned between the vertically adjacent openings 19b, and are spaced apart from the first mounting holes 19c by the distance L2.

また、側面部12の第3のパイプ12aには、パネル本体19aを側面部12に取り付けるための取付部材19eが側面部12と直交する方向に延出するように設けられ、取付部材19eは雄ねじによって形成されている。取付部材19eは、二枚重ねにしたパネル本体19aの第1の取付孔19cまたは第2の取付孔19dを挿通し、取付部材19eに蝶ネジ19fを螺合することにより、各パネル本体19aが第3のパイプ12aに締結されて側面部12に固定されるようになっている。 A mounting member 19e for mounting the panel body 19a to the side surface portion 12 is provided on the third pipe 12a of the side surface portion 12 so as to extend in a direction perpendicular to the side surface portion 12. The mounting member 19e is a male screw. formed by The mounting member 19e is inserted through the first mounting hole 19c or the second mounting hole 19d of the two-layered panel body 19a, and by screwing the thumbscrew 19f into the mounting member 19e, each panel body 19a is attached to the third panel. It is fastened to the pipe 12a and fixed to the side surface portion 12. As shown in FIG.

以上のように構成された防護パネル19においては、外周が一致するように二枚重ねにしたパネル本体19aの各第1の取付孔19cに取付部材19eが挿通するように各パネル本体19aを側面部12に取り付けることにより、図25に示すように各開口部19aが互いに連通する。また、図26に示すように一方のパネル本体19aを取り外し、図27に示すように幅方向にずらした後、図28に示すように一方のパネル本体19aの第2の取付孔19dに取付部材19eが挿通するように一方のパネル本体19aを取り付けることにより、各パネル本体19aの各開口部19bがそれぞれ各パネル本体19aの非開口部によって覆われる。 In the protection panel 19 constructed as described above, each panel body 19a is attached to the side surface 12 so that the mounting member 19e is inserted into each first mounting hole 19c of the panel body 19a, which is double-layered so that the outer circumferences of the panel body 19a are aligned. , the openings 19a communicate with each other as shown in FIG. Also, as shown in FIG. 26, one panel main body 19a is removed, and after shifting in the width direction as shown in FIG. By attaching one panel main body 19a so that 19e is inserted, each opening 19b of each panel main body 19a is covered with a non-opening portion of each panel main body 19a.

本実施形態の防護パネル19によれば、多数の開口部19bを有する複数のパネル本体19aを側面部12に着脱自在に取り付け、パネル本体19aを厚さ方向に重ね合わせるとともに、厚さ方向一方のパネル本体19aを厚さ方向他方のパネル本体19aに対して位置をずらすことにより各開口部19bが開閉されるようにしたので、パネル本体19aをずらして各開口部19bを開放することにより、各開口部19bに風を通過させることができる。これにより、側面部12の防護パネル18に生ずる風荷重を低減することができ、側面部12への強風の影響を少なくすることができる。 According to the protection panel 19 of this embodiment, a plurality of panel bodies 19a having a large number of openings 19b are detachably attached to the side surface 12, and the panel bodies 19a are overlapped in the thickness direction and Since each opening 19b is opened and closed by shifting the position of the panel body 19a with respect to the other panel body 19a in the thickness direction, each opening 19b can be opened by shifting the panel body 19a. Air can pass through the opening 19b. Thereby, the wind load generated on the protection panel 18 of the side portion 12 can be reduced, and the influence of the strong wind on the side portion 12 can be reduced.
